Hi Maret,

Quick note before you take over: the new SQL lint rules in Quillbase now block trailing commas and unqualified column names in joins. CI fails hard on these, so expect a few pings from the analytics folks tonight. Full rule list is in the lint wiki. Questions go here.

escalation mailbox, kaweg-kahif: druwyn.sordor@nelvroworks.corp

Handover for the Gatewell occupancy feed: the Pillarstone garages push counts every 90 seconds, but Level B sensors drift after power cycles, so we apply a midnight recalibration job. Watch for negative occupancy values — they mean a stuck sensor, not free spaces. The sensor map and recalibration steps live here.

wiki page, kahog-bajop: https://gitlab.xolmarlabs.example/build/pipeline/repo/projects/pipeline/merge_requests/job/4619e09e18550414d853714c

## Lockers in the Changing Rooms

New at Dunmore Works? Lockers in the basement changing rooms are first come, first served — just pick an empty one and stick your name card in the slot. Bring your own padlock if you want extra security. The changing-room door itself is on a keypad; the current code is below.

door code, taweg-bagef: bdg-PB-2

FAQ: Why did the read-replica lag alarm fire on Quillbase?

Short answer: the replica in our Torvane region falls behind whenever the nightly export job runs. If lag is under 90 seconds, it clears itself—just snooze the alarm and note it in the shift log. If it keeps climbing, escalate to the data platform rotation and they'll restart replication. To pull the replication dashboard you'll need to unlock the ops credentials vault, and the passphrase is right below.

strongbox words: oliael-gilax-lamael